Josee Reblooming Lilac is the perfect lilac for an urban yard. Unlike most lilacs, this shrub is capable of producing fragrant blooms multiple times per year. Plus, Josee Reblooming Lilac is significantly smaller than all the other lilacs we carry so you don't have to worry about it taking over your yard.
You can plant it as a hedge or on its own–it's beautiful either way. For more hedge row ideas, check out Miss Kim Korean Lilac. The Josee is comparable to the Bloomerang.
Annabelle Hydrangea is a cold hardy shrub that is well known for its large, compact clusters of white flowers. Unlike other flowering species, Hydrangeas do best in partial shade. However, they are capable of growing in full sun if the soil is kept consistently moist.
Blooms occur on new wood, so regular pruning is encouraged in late winter. Try Annabelle Hydrangea as a border or on its own.
